Samaritan Colony

Samaritan Colony in Rockingham, North Carolina helps men struggling with substance abuse problems lead healthier and happier lives, providing coordinated care and ongoing support to underserved people who suffer from addiction. We’re a 12-bed nonprofit residential treatment facility promoting recovery and educating people about addiction across the state, it’s surrounding areas, and the Sandhills. Our facility offers residential treatment regardless of race, religion, national origin, duration of residence, sexual orientation, physical or mental well-being, and ability to pay, as long as you are 18 years or older.
